Problem overview

Some Chevrolet Cavalier owners report experiencing symptoms of timing chain failure, such as loud noises and oil seepage. These issues can lead to catastrophic damage and result in a significant repair bill, with estimates typically around $1,590 for replacing the timing chain and gear set along with associated labor. It is crucial for owners to recognize these symptoms early to prevent costly repairs and potential engine damage. Additionally, those with vehicles over 150,000 miles may notice a stretched timing chain as a common indicator of impending failure.
